Craven Hill Gardens is in London and in City Of Westminster district. W2 3EE is located in the Lancaster Gate elect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Westminster North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around W2 3EE,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 58.5%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.
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.
This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(90.9%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Craven Hill Gardens was 136.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 71.1% lower than the Hyde Park average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Craven Hill Gardens has the 44th lowest crime rate of 113 local areas in Hyde Park and the 217th lowest crime rate of 587 local areas in Westminster .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 58.4 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-32.8%.
